Former england soccer captain David Beckham⁤ says he is "truly humbled" to be knighted in the ⁢King's Birthday Honours list. the recognition comes after years of speculation and acknowledges his contributions to sports and charitable ⁣endeavors.

The Who's Roger Daltrey and actor Gary Oldman also join the list of honorees. Actresses Elaine Paige and Anita ⁣Dobson, along with novelist Pat Barker and former Defense Secretary Penny mordaunt, will be made dames.

Strictly Come⁣ Dancing hosts Tess Daley and Claudia Winkleman, along with darts stars Luke Littler and⁢ Luke Humphries, are set to receive MBEs.

Beckham, who received an OBE in ⁢2003, expressed his gratitude: "Growing up in east London with parents and grandparents who were so patriotic and proud to be British, I never could have imagined I would receive such a truly humbling honor," he told PA news agency.

the former Manchester United star added, "To have played for and captained my country was the greatest privilege of my career, and literally a boyhood dream come true."

He also noted his fortune in representing Britain globally and collaborating with organizations ⁤supporting communities and inspiring future generations.

Sculptor Antony Gormley, known⁣ for the angel of the North, receives the Companion of Honour for his contributions to art. Only 65 individuals can hold this title at any given time.

The recipients will be formally honored at investiture ceremonies in the coming months.
